Todoist
Why It Fits Busy Professionals & Solo Creators
Todoist is a popular personal task manager with fast natural language date parsing, customizable filters for GTD workflows, and Karma gamification to encourage consistent task completion.
Key Strengths
- Fast natural language parsing for instant task creation and scheduling
- Robust cross-platform native apps with instant syncing across desktop, mobile, and browser extensions
- Generous Pro tier capacity (300 projects, 150 filters) with flexible list, Kanban board, and calendar views
Pricing Context
Free plan (up to 5 personal projects); Pro is $4/mo ($48/yr); Business is $6/user/mo (billed annually).

Things
Why It Fits Busy Professionals & Solo Creators
Things 3 (by Cultured Code) is an award-winning task manager crafted exclusively for Apple devices. It features exquisite minimalist typography, flawless GTD structuring, and a one-time purchase price with zero recurring subscriptions.
Key Strengths
Pricing Context
One-time purchase: Mac ($49.99), iPad ($19.99), iPhone ($9.99). No monthly subscription.

Any.do
Why It Fits Busy Professionals & Solo Creators
Any.do features the Any.do Moment daily morning planning routine and unique WhatsApp integration, allowing users to capture tasks and receive reminders directly inside WhatsApp chats.
Key Strengths
- Any.do Moment daily planning routine helps organize morning task priorities
- Unique WhatsApp reminder integration allows task capture without opening the app
- Clean unified calendar view merges hourly appointments with daily to-do checklists
Pricing Context
Free personal plan; Premium is $3/mo ($36/yr); Family is $5/mo; Teams is $5/user/mo.

Why is Todoist considered a leading tool for task management?
Todoist stands out because of its fast natural language parsing engine. Typing 'Submit expense report tomorrow at 3pm p1 #Finance' instantly schedules the task, assigns it to the Finance project, and sets Priority 1 without touching a date picker.
Is Things 3 better than Todoist for Mac users?
Things 3 is preferred by Mac and iPhone users who prefer an elegant, distraction-free GTD design and want to pay once rather than maintaining an ongoing monthly SaaS subscription.
